Solution for -2(x-1)=3x+1 equation:


Simplifying
-2(x + -1) = 3x + 1

Reorder the terms:
-2(-1 + x) = 3x + 1
(-1 * -2 + x * -2) = 3x + 1
(2 + -2x) = 3x + 1

Reorder the terms:
2 + -2x = 1 + 3x

Solving
2 + -2x = 1 + 3x

Solving for variable 'x'.

Move all terms containing x to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'-3x' to each side of the equation.
2 + -2x + -3x = 1 + 3x + -3x

Combine like terms: -2x + -3x = -5x
2 + -5x = 1 + 3x + -3x

Combine like terms: 3x + -3x = 0
2 + -5x = 1 + 0
2 + -5x = 1

Add '-2' to each side of the equation.
2 + -2 + -5x = 1 + -2

Combine like terms: 2 + -2 = 0
0 + -5x = 1 + -2
-5x = 1 + -2

Combine like terms: 1 + -2 = -1
-5x = -1

Divide each side by '-5'.
x = 0.2

Simplifying
x = 0.2
